Title: Awesome PD games I remember (pointless nostalgia inside)
Post by: jstocks on April 11, 2007, 10:34:11 AM
Antz - kinda like worms. Was missing AI for one player though.
Black Dawn - RPG. Looked amazing but I either completely sucked at it, or it only had a small dungeon filled with dead ends.
Psycheval or Psychual  - Alien Breed rip-off. I remember this was re-made for the Net Yaroze.
Deluxe Galaga - seen a thread on here about this, so I don't think an introduction is necessary
Llamatron - also needs no introduction
Advanced Lawnmower Simulator - I made a tribute to this called "Advanced Ironing Simulator" in Blitz. It featured a fake Guru Meditation screen, including the power LEDs flashing before it appeared.
Zombie Apocalype II - Completely over the top shooter. Included full Blitz source code

Post by: SamuraiCrow on April 11, 2007, 07:08:37 PM
Scorched Earth was the PC version.  Scorched Tanks was the Amiga spin-off.  Another good Scorched Earth spin-off is Frontal Assault (http://apex-designs.net/frontalassault.html).  I'll be porting Frontal Assault to the next generation Amigas and PC as soon as Mattathias Basic is ready. :-)
